OSI Systems Price Performance
OSI Systems (NASDAQ:OSIS –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Monday, May 4th. The technology company reported $2.60 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.53 by $0.07. OSI Systems had a net margin of 8.42% and a return on equity of 18.84%. The company had revenue of $453.25 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$449.23 million.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$2.44 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.0% compared to the same quarter last year. OSI Systems has set its FY 2026 guidance at 10.300-10.550 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that OSI Systems will post 10.4 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Insider Buying and Selling at OSI Systems
In other news, Director Deepak Chopra sold 20,000 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ction on Monday, May 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$281.84, for a total value of $5,636,800.00. Following the sale, the director directly owned 253,044 shares in the company, valued at $71,317,920.96. This represents a 7.32%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. The transaction was executed under a pre-arranged Rule 10b5-1 trading plan. 4.30%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

OSI Systems Company Profile
OSI Systems, Inc (NASDAQ: OSIS) is a publicly traded technology company founded in 1987 and headquartered in Hawthorne, California. The company designs, develops and manufactures advanced security and inspection systems, optoelectronic devices and medical imaging equipment. Over its history, OSI Systems has grown its product offerings through internal research and development as well as strategic acquisitions, expanding its capabilities in mission-critical sensing and inspection technologies.
